UAV reaches new milestone in fight against Daesh
U.S. Airmen assigned to the 380th Expeditionary Aircraft Maintenance Squadron perform recovery operations for an EQ-4 Global Hawk unmanned aircraft at an undisclosed location in Southwest Asia, Nov. 11, 2015. Once the Global Hawk’s mission is complete it returns home where maintainers are able to perform ground maintenance within five hours to return the aircraft to mission ready status. (U.S. Air Force photo by Tech. Sgt. Frank Miller/Released)
